Output ea6f50364db7541098125c23e42539fb4106591fe30c4202a7c8290834ef0889:0

value
156198
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10cd198793d46dffe049c75381e047ea107bcda9 OP_EQUAL
address
33DrSC5Lt5Z2JqFT7RgQd2953dqADRZEhA
transaction
ea6f50364db7541098125c23e42539fb4106591fe30c4202a7c8290834ef0889
spent
true